Family Violence Issue Featured in “Rotary Magazine”

The May 2026 Edition of the “Rotary Magazine” features an article on the family violence issue. Here's how they introduce the topic: 

Family violence is a major health and social issue in Australia, according to the national Institute of Health and Welfare. Rotary Safe Families focuses on reducing the stigma around recognizing the problem. This year the project, which was founded in 2018 and has a presence in 48 countries, is preparing to enlist Rotary clubs to sponsor a local school through a program called Towards Respectful Relationships. It fosters “safe spaces for kids to talk about family violence and respect,” says program founder Dorothy Gilmour, a member of the Rotary Club of Hawthorn. “It has been a long, bumpy road to get Australians to discuss the taboo topic of family violence.” More recently, though, “I have noticed that family violence is becoming less taboo.” You can read more on the Rotary website.
